Many food banks and soup kitchens in Hong Kong have temporarily closed due to COVID-19, putting the city’s needy in a tight spot when it comes to getting access to hot meals. Fortunately, 7-Eleven has stepped up to the plate with a new Charity Meal Program.
Here’s how it works: simply register at the website, purchase a $15 meal voucher at any 7-Eleven outlet, scan the voucher’s QR code or input the receipt details, then select a charity you wish to donate to — People’s Food Bank, Food Angel, Pei Ho Counterparts, Foodlink, or Hong Kong Christian Service.
The program will run from April 20 to May 17.
